After decades of planning, India's first inter-basin river linking project is finally becoming reality.
тВ╣44,605 crore KenтАУBetwa Link is one of independent India's most ambitious water infrastructure projects.
The project will irrigate 10 lakh+ hectares, provide drinking water to 62 lakh people, generate 103 MW of hydropower, and reshape the economic future of the drought-prone Bundelkhand region (In MP and UP)

In 2014, PM Narendra Modi was elected as the MP from Varanasi.
In 2016, he laid the foundation stone for the Homi Bhabha Cancer Hospital (HBCH) and the Mahamana Pandit Madan Mohan Malaviya Cancer Centre (MPMMCC).
In 2018, Homi Bhabha Cancer Hospital (HBCH) became operational with 179 beds.
In 2019, the Mahamana Pandit Madan Mohan Malaviya Cancer Centre (MPMMCC) was commissioned with 352 beds.
Since then, more than 1.54 lakh cancer patients have been treated at these hospitals, and over 83,000 cancer surgeries have been performed.
Both hospitals are run by the Department of Atomic Energy under PM Narendra Modi.

India plans to commission a slew of hydro power projects in J&K:
624 MW Kiru
1,000 MW Pakal Dul
1,856 MW Sawalkot
850 MW Ratle
240 MW Uri 1&2
260MW Dulhasti St 2
540 MW Kwar projects
Will add 5,500 MW in Jammu and Kashmir's Hydro power

Rita Tikku is a cancer survivor. She is a senior citizen.
In 2006, she and her husband Lokaish Tikku booked a flat in Parsvnath Exotica, Sector 53, Gurugram.
They paid the entire тВ╣1.78 CR.
Possession was due in February 2013.
Today is 2026.
They have never seen the inside of that flat.
They approached HRERA in 2021. HRERA ruled in their favour and ordered compensation. The builder did not even bother to challenge that order. He simply did not pay. And nothing happened to him for not paying.
So they filed execution proceedings. The Gurugram Collector could not recover a single rupee. HRERA issued arrest warrants. The warrants were never executed. The bailiff went to the builder's premises and was physically stopped from entering. The local police were called in. They did not help.
Sit with that for a second. HRERA ordered. Builder ignored. Collector failed. Bailiff blocked. Police did nothing. A cancer survivor and her husband, both retired, watched every arm of the enforcement chain fail them, one after the other.
In this city, an HRERA order is a zebra crossing. It exists on paper. The stripes are painted on the road. Everybody can see them. Nobody stops. Not the builder. Not the collector. Not the police. And nobody in the system is willing to make them stop.
That is why Rita and Lokaish, 20 years into their wait, had to walk into the Supreme Court of India to ask for a flat they had already paid for in full in 2006.
On 13 July 2026, the Supreme Court froze the builder's bank accounts. It froze the personal accounts of every director. It issued bailable warrants. And Chief Justice Surya Kant said something every Gurugram buyer needs to read twice.
He said the collectors and local police had "either colluded with the builder or failed to discharge their responsibility." He said the whole country had been duped. He said the execution proceedings had "become an exercise in futility."
That is the Chief Justice of India, on record, saying the enforcement machinery for HRERA orders in Haryana is broken. Not slow. Not overloaded. Colluding. Or failing. His words.
On 20 July, the Court gave the builder one week. Deposit the full amount with 12 percent interest, or the directors go to jail. Next hearing is on Monday.
